(31,706 posts)I've had the pleasure of meeting KO a long time ago and have enjoyed his work over the years. I, too, have heard many, many stories from his ESPN, Faux and MSNBC days of him being an asshole and difficult to work with. When he started to get ratings at MSNBC he was "insufferable" as one acquaintance told me...management put up with him as he was the person who helped grow the network but he not only pissed off detractors there but some of his biggest supporters. A shame as one of the biggest rules on the broadcast world is no one is irreplaceable at a major network.
I suspect we'll hear a lot more of this situation in the days and weeks to come...and while I'm sorry to see KO off the air again, he blew this thing big time. He had a chance to build and mold a network...few people have that opportunity. Instead it turned into an ego battle and it'll hurt both KO and Current.
While broadcasting is an ego business...there's a limit to where the talent begins and the bullshit ends. KO has reached that bridge too many times and I'd think any future employer would take a long hard look before hiring him. It's sad but there are many highly talented broadcasters this has happened to. As they say in the biz "the beach is full". I suspect it will be a long time before we see KO on a teevee anchor role.
